ICC Rankings: Kane Williamson joins Virat Kohli for 2nd position in Tests

After his heroics against West Indies in the 1st Test, Kane Williamson has moved to 2nd spot to equal Virat Kohli in ICC Test rankings.

Williamson scored his career-best 251 runs and with this recent performance, he gained 74 points, moving from 812 to 886.

Tom Latham, who made 86, garnered his career-best points tally of 733 and settled into the tenth place on the table.

Jermaine Blackwood has moved 17 places to 41st while Alzarri Joseph moved 31 spots in batting to 123rd rank.

Wagner has moved to second while Southee has moved to fourth. After going wicketless, Jason Holder dropped from fifth to seventh and also lost his 1st position in the all-rounder rankings to Ben Stokes.
